ACE Semi-Pneumatic Tire Wheel Assemblies

ACE Semi-Pneumatic Tire/Poloyolefin Wheel Assemblies

FEATURES & BENEFITS
Both the ACE 8210-6 and the ACE 8220-6 wheel assemblies employ high impact poloylefin wheel centers with integrally molded bearing surfaces for strength, endurance and attractive appearance. As with all ACE wheel centers, custom designs and colors are available. The 8220-6 wheel center is designed for the most light duty applications. The 8210-6 wheel center is designed for heavier duty applications. Preferred for higher load ratings with more tire and less wheel center, use where a higher tire profile is desirable.

Applications include: mobile toys, various light duty material handling equipment and lawn and garden equipment

ACE Heavy-Duty Industrial Wheel Assemblies ACE - Heavy-Duty Industrial Wheel Assemblies 1203-12 and 1027-10

FEATURES & BENEFITS
Reliable
ACE heavy-duty industrial wheel assemblies stand up to the demands of the most punishing material handling uses. These "no rust" high-impact polyolefin wheel assemblies come with sintered metal bushings, ball bearings or acetal bushings and heavy-duty ACE semi-pneumatic tires. These industrial wheel assemblies have a load capacity up to 350 lbs. Wheel ceneter themselves are safety-designed to carry in excess of 750 lb. loads. ACE models 1203-12 and 1027-10 wheels are available in a wide range of tire tread designs and a choice of wheel center colors.

Applications: heavy-duty industrial equipment

ACE Nylon and Polyolefin Spoked Wheels ACE Nylon and Polyolefin Spoked Wheels -
4605-14 Poloyolefin, 4645-16 Nylon or Poloyolefin, 4485-20 Nylon


FEATURES & BENEFITS
ACE offers high impact, quality engineered spoked ployolefin and nylon wheels in three popular sizes: 14", 16" and 20". These spoked wheels are over 30% lighter than metal spoked wheels, yielding greight savings and overall weight reductions without sacrificing strength. The 20" nylon spoked wheel features a drop center rim designed for heavy duty applications. The drop center design helps prevent tire roll-off when subjected to heavy loads. The high impact poloyolefin wheel material and integrally molded plastic bushings make these wheels capable of withstanding rugged use whil retaining their good looks. Nylon material is available on 16" and 20" wheels for those severe applications. Both wheel designs are also available with ball bearings for easy rolling or sintered metal bushings for heavy duty applications.

Applications include: light duty material handling equipment and lawn and garden equipment.

ACE-TUF Heavy Duty Industrial Wheel Assemblies ACE-TUF Heavy Duty Industrial Wheel Assemblies with Solid Rubber Tires

FEATURES & BENEFITS
Specially formulated reprocessed rubber for industrial wheel applications, can
withstand load ratins up to 500 lbs., depending on bearing and application. Available with ball bearings for easier rolling, acetal bearings (plastic) for applications where rust prevention is important, or sintered metal bearings for 500 lb. load ratins in applications where rust is not a concern.

Applications include: material handling equipment

ACE Nylon/Steel Offset Wheel Assemblies ACE Nylon/Steel Offset Wheel Assemblies

FEATURES & BENEFITS
This narrower version of the 4.5 x 16" offset wheel assembly is used in
planter and grain drill applications where narrower row spacing is desired.
The patented Ace nylon/steel wheel assembly gives the benefits of
increased strength, greater flotation and more stability of the offset tire
than steel versions of the narrow gauge wheel.

ACE Nylon Press Wheels

FEATURES & BENEFITS
Single Rib - The rib leaves a groove for the seed to penetrate while the side walls press the soil in next to the seed to provide a firm moist seed bed for germination.
Rib Traction - The tire performs the same function as the single rib,
however, the traction feature helps prevent bull-dozing by moving soil under the tire with each rotation, helps eliminate crusting and breaks up water flow down the row.
Concave - This tire combines the most important features of the flat and crown treads. Its highter profile provides dependable good snap and cleaning capabilities while the center area provides relief for less pressure immediately above the seed.
